President at NABU meeting: Networking will not protect corrupt officials
10.02.2016 09:17 "Agro Perspectiva" (Kyiv) —
As of yesterday, while speaking within the NABU (National Anti-Corruption Bureau of Ukraine) Board meeting, the Ukrainian President Petro Poroshenko emphasized that nobody would avoid punishment for corruption, President Petro Poroshenko Press Office reports.
As to the report, the President emphasized the importance of NABU’s independence from other institutions for its efficiency, speed and secrecy.
«Nobody is safe from the Bureau’s attention and any networking will not provide indulgence or protection,» Poroshenko said.
As to Poroshenko, the NABU has special ops troops, analysts and detectives. They have all the necessary functions to demonstrate the efficiency of the Ukrainian struggle against corruption to the entire world.
«Within the first days, the first weeks of their work they proved that the NABU has no closed spheres or untouchables,» he said.
As to the report, the President wished the newly appointed staff of the National Anti-Corruption Bureau’s Special Operations Department a successful struggle against corruption, which is the greatest evil that hinders the Ukrainian advancement.
